@article{oai:iwate-u.repo.nii.ac.jp:00014708, author = {Abul, Asar and ENDO, Takao}, journal = {岩手大学教育学部附属教育実践総合センター研究紀要, The Journal of the Clinical Research Center for Child Development and Educational Practices}, month = {Mar}, note = {The study aims to evaluate Junior High school students’ level of anxiety towards English language learning. The population for this study was Junior High School students, Morioka, Iwate, Japan. A sample of 50 students (25 males and 25 females) was selected randomly. Questionnaire was developed to find out the level of anxiety in Junior High School students. Statistical Package for Social Sciences, version XX was used to analyze the data. Two independent sample T- test was employed to compare the mean scores of male and female students. It was found that Japanese Junior High School students have anxiety towards English language learning. Moreover, there was no significant difference between male and female students level of anxiety of Junior High school, Morioka, Iwate, Japan. In the light of findings of the present study, the collective efforts by the faculty and students would be helpful to overcome anxiety towards English language learning in students of Junior High School, Morioka, Iwate, Japan.}, pages = {69--80}, title = {English Language Anxiety : A Study of Junior High School Students in Morioka, Iwate, Japan}, volume = {18}, year = {2019} }
